Output d3debacec5b1702da51cd93c16630e1db3a8b45c6b3dc1b000cc543099963621:1

value
118000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42675b6b11629ba423bb8bdb0ddc4a5f30d413f1 OP_EQUAL
address
37k8Lahu46hVAPukHMVK8gX9oBhnsCaBUE
transaction
d3debacec5b1702da51cd93c16630e1db3a8b45c6b3dc1b000cc543099963621
confirmations
172296
spent
true